'I went to see Marlow at the Matter launch night and he really blew me
away. He put together a real tight, flowing set that sounded different to
what anyone is doing right now, not only in Dubstep but dance music in
general. Great artist!' - Caspa
Marlow is by no means a newcomer to Dubstep. His debut release 'The
Rope' back in 2006 on Storming Productions received big support from
some of the scene's major players. This went on to secure him releases
on influential labels including Boka, Hotflush, & Scuba. 'Machine' and
'Butterfish Remix' in particular got massive support from N-Type & Caspa,
and received significant Radio 1 play. This 12" went on to become one of
the best selling Dubstep 12"s of 2007 - Marlow had accomplished a lot in
a very short space of time.
Fast forward to 2009 and Marlow has a very impressive collection of
artist 12"s & remixes under his belt. After having a track featured on
Howie B's Fabric podcast, his music was presented to Southern Fried
Records earning him remix work for artists including Stereo MCs, The Black
Ghosts, and Fatboy Slim's new project 'BPA'. Suddenly Marlow went from
being pigeon-holed as a Dubstep producer, to breaking out and earning
support from influencial DJs such as Adam Freeland, Kissy Sellout, Annie
Mac, Rob Da Bank, Howie B.
Marlow is known for his unique take on Dubstep, and has gradually been
perfecting his own sound and carving his own niche across his three years
worth of 12" releases. Not content with the sparse, half-time usual
approach to the genre, he manages to combine musical elements with
underground bassline sensibilities and the result is a truly fresh sound. His
energetic style and rich pallet of sound textures make his records instantly
recognisable in all four corners of the world.
'Marlow brings a breathe of fresh air to the world of dubstep, his instantly
recognizable production explodes with gritty filth, no one else sounds like
Marlow. Live, Marlow destroys the dance floor every time.' - James
Drummond @ Southern Fried Records
As well as the eagerly awaited release on Boka 'Bandwagon Junglist',
Marlow also has a huge remix of BYOB's 'My Best Shoes' forthcoming on
Skint Records. And not to mention the release on his own imprint 'No
Comply Recordings'. His label will launch mid-November featuring his best
music to date, complete with handmade cover art and individually hand-
numbered. This will be the main output for his high-energy, analogue-rich,
bass music, and the platform to provide all Marlow fans with extremely
collectable product.
